World Magnetic Conference is an integral part of Coiltech trade show in Pordenone/ Italy
The World Magnetic Conference is an integral part of Coiltech.
The organisers see the conference as an excellent opportunity for information exchange between academic and industry research and an important reason to visit the fair. Since 2010, more than 130 companies and universities have delivered at least one presentation at the conference.
A Steering Committee chaired by Prof. Marco Villani of the University of L'Aquila approves the candidacies of the presentation proposals. Villani is the author and co-author of publications in conference proceedings and renowned technical and scientific journals.
The organiser does not charge any fees for participation at the conference.

European Sustainable Energy Week
Under the theme “Accelerating the clean energy transition – towards lower bills and greater skills”, the European Sustainable Energy Week (EUSEW) 2023 will take place in Brussels and online on 20-22 June 2023.
A series of locally-organised Sustainable Energy Days will also be taking place around the world in the leading-up days to the event.

Lisbon Energy Summit & Exhibition
The Lisbon Energy Summit & Exhibition, endorsed by the Portuguese Ministry of Environment and Climate Action will take place in Portugal, a world leader in new energies and technological innovation.
The Lisbon Energy Summit is set to be Europe’s largest annual gathering focusing on balancing energy security and achieving net zero ambitions, the decarbonisation of existing energy systems and investing in new renewable energy sources.
